- The distance between Entebbe, Uganda and Santarem, Brazil is approximately 9,691 km or 6,022 mi.
- To reach Entebbe in this distance one would set out from Santarem bearing 89.8°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Entebbe bearing 87.6° or E .
- Entebbe has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Santarem has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- The mean temperature is 4.3 °C (7.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0 °C (0°F) more in Entebbe.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 401 mm (15.8 in) less which is equivalent to 401 l/m² (9.84 US gal/ft²) or 4,010,000 l/ha (428,696 US gal/ac) less. About 4/5 as much.
- There are 440 more hours of sunlight per year in Entebbe. In whichever way circa 1h 13' more per day or about 1 2/9 as many.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.1° higher in Entebbe than in Santarem.
